What Is Tebibit Per Second (Tibps)? Definition and Uses

A tebibit per second is 1,024 gibibits per second. Binary equivalent of Tbps.

The tebibit per second is a binary bit-based unit measuring data transfer speed, network bandwidth, or throughput capacity. Like the units used to measure file size, it's one of several data measurement units that scale using either decimal multiples of 1,000 (SI) or binary steps of 1,024 (IEC).

What Is Byte Per Second (B/s)? Definition and Uses

One byte (8 bits) transferred per second. The fundamental byte-based transfer rate.

The byte per second is a byte-based throughput unit measuring data transfer speed, network bandwidth, or throughput capacity. Like the units used to measure file size, it's one of several data measurement units that scale using either decimal multiples of 1,000 (SI) or binary steps of 1,024 (IEC).
